Well the gf finally got me back to working on the rustang . We want all the v8 suspension and 289 in it before we move so I have been killing myself working on it. I had all the v8 suspension parts powder coated had to rebuild the 289 and In the mean time ticked off the Ford purist because I painted the engine body color instead of Ford blue.lol Oh well who wants to be normal

It is a holley contender intake and holley carb. The distributor is a mallory knock off and the headers are cheap stainless off ebay they had lots of good reviews and they fit nice.
